FG License: GM has Ultimate License
Game System: D&D 5E
Time Zone: Central Time USA
Day of week and time: Saturday, starting at 1:00PM CST, USA
Planned start date: Session 0 scheduled for February 18, 2017
Planned Duration & Frequency: 4-6 Hour session, every other week
Term: Long term keep playing for a while

Text or Voice: Voice & possibly Video
Voice software used: Discord

Role play & Combat mix: 50/50 mix of role play & combat
Number of Players in game & needed: 4-6
Character starting level & equipment: We will role up characters during Session 0 and start at 1st level.
Character restrictions: Only core races and classes from the PHB and SCAG. Dragonborn & Tieflings are shunned in this campaign but not prohibited. Play at your own risk. You have been warned!

Your father sits you down one day and looks keenly into your eyes and says with a touch of sarcasm, “so, your mother tells me you want to be a hero? Is this true?”
I am looking to create a long-term campaign & story with a group of people who wish take the long and perilous journey toward becoming heros.
This campaign will be a mix of the Forgotten Realms and home brew. I will be following the Forgotten Realms for the most part with some additional areas thrown in to add flavor.
As far as story goes, I have several story arcs I wish to pursue but nothing hard and fast. Much of what I want to do will be based upon your characters and their journeys as novice adventurers through to (hopefully) becoming the stuff of legend.
I intend to have a “Session 0” that will bring us all together via TeamSpeak or Google Hangout and the Fantasy Grounds Campaign to get to know about each other, go over the ground rules and to create your characters. Please know that only races and classes from the Players Handbook and Sword Coast Adventure Guide will be allowed. No other sources will be used. Dragonborn and Tieflings are not prohibited however in this campaign setting they are shunned and held in the lowest regard. Play them at your peril. You have been warned!
I am an older GM (started playing in 1984) and have had some not so good experiences with “younger” players recently. I ask that only players of age 30 or older apply. I am not looking for players who want to warp the rules to suit their idea of what their character is. I believe the rules are there to guide a player and to form the frame work for your character. I do not want rules lawyers or meta gamers. I am looking for players who take the game seriously but not too seriously. Who enjoy some comedy and light hearted joking as well as the serious side of things. I hope and expect my players to contribute to the story narrative in their own way. I, as the GM enjoy role playing and reward players for great role playing or inventive combat / magical descriptions and ideas.
I expect to have around a 50/50 role play/combat mix but each session will determine how that runs. PM me if you have questions.
